TONY DIVINO
The working class emerged during the Industrial Revolution of the 1800s when large numbers of factories opened. In this period, the overalls, a simple and professional piece of clothing were created. Their typical colour was Prussian blue, a cheap colour that soon came to represent the working class. This cuvée is a bit like the overalls of our line of sparkling wines.
TONY DIVINO
Varietal: Glera, Pinot Bianco, Chardonnay
Vinification and ageing: settling of the must with selected yeasts; resting on the fine lees for at least 3 months
Sugar content: 12 g/l
Tasting profile: intense on the nose; soft with pleasant taste, aromatic return.

The territory of Treviso, located in the heart of Veneto in Italy, is renowned for the production of excellent wines.
The land of Treviso offers ideal conditions to create fresh, aromatic and fruity sparkling wines
